Description

BeschreibungDescription GliederheizkesselSectional boiler

Die Neuerung betrifft einen Gliftdi^heizkessei mit abwärts geführter Heizgasströmung, bei dem vertikale Kesselglieder einen oberen Brennraum, darunter liegende Heizgaszüge und einen Abgaskanal umfasse·".The innovation concerns a Gliftdi^ heating boiler with downward flow of heating gas, in which vertical boiler sections comprise an upper combustion chamber, heating gas flues underneath and an exhaust gas duct.

Ein solcher Heizkessel ist zum Einsatz als Brennwertkessel geeignet, bei dem die Heizgase bis unter den Taupunkt, abgekühlt werden. Dadurch wird eine sehr hohe Energieausnutzung erzielt. Das entstehende Kondensat wird 1n einer Kondensatwanne gesammelt und nach einer evtl. Neutralisation 1n den Abwasserkanal geleitet.Such a boiler is suitable for use as a condensing boiler, in which the heating gases are cooled to below the dew point. This achieves a very high level of energy utilization. The resulting condensate is collected in a condensate tray and, after neutralization if necessary, is drained into the sewer.

Bei Gliederheizkesseln 1st es bisher üblich, separate Kcndensatwannen aus Edelstahl oder einem sonstigen geeigneten Werkstoff unterzustellen. Hierfür ist e1»ve separate Fertigung und eine getrennte Handhabung der Wenne notwendig.In the case of sectional boilers, it has been usual to have separate condensate trays made of stainless steel or another suitable material. This requires separate production and separate handling of the trays.

Es soll eine vereinfachte Kondensatwanne geschaffen werden, die separate Arbeltsgänge vermeldet.A simplified condensate tray is to be created that reports separate work processes.

ft ·· ft ··

Der neuerungsgemäße Gliederheizkessel ist so gestaltet, daß jedes Kesselglied unterhalb der Heizgaszüge und des Abgaskanales einen geschlossenen Rahmen als Teil einer Kondensatwanne besitzt.The new sectional boiler is designed in such a way that each boiler section has a closed frame below the hot gas flues and the exhaust duct as part of a condensate tray.

k'enn sich die Rahmen benachbarter Kesselglieder mit Dichtleisten f abdichtend berühren, entsteht eine geschlossene KondensatwanneIf the frames of adjacent boiler sections with sealing strips f come into contact with each other, a closed condensate pan is created

zur Aufnahme des nach unten fließenden Kondensats. Aus der fl Kondensatwanne kann d^s Kondensat dann durch einen ALI aufstutzen &ngr; zur Neutral isationseir.richtung und von dort zum Abwasserkanal t strömen.to collect the condensate flowing downwards. The condensate can then flow from the condensate pan through an ALI nozzle to the neutralization device and from there to the sewer.

Es ist kein separater Wannenkörper zu fertigen, da die Rahmen als Teil der Wanne direkt an den Kesselgliedern angegossen sind.No separate tank body needs to be manufactured, as the frames are cast directly onto the boiler sections as part of the tank.

Der Arbeitsablauf 1st sehr einfach und bedingt keinerlei besonderen Aufwand. Das Gußelsen 1st bereits besonders resistent gegen Angriffe des sauren Kondensats. Durch eine Beschichtung kann die Korrosionsbeständigkeit des Wannenkörpers noch erhöht werden. Die Abdichtung der Kesselglieder gegeneinander 1st ':'■■ allgemein üblich und bringt deshalb keine Problem mit sich. Somit 1st auf einfachste Weise die Kondensatwanne einstückig mit dem Kessel ausgeführt.The work process is very simple and does not require any special effort. The cast iron is already particularly resistant to attacks from acidic condensate. The corrosion resistance of the tank body can be increased even further by applying a coating. Sealing the boiler sections against each other is common practice and therefore does not cause any problems. This makes it very easy to make the condensate tank as one piece with the boiler.

Die beigefügte Zeichnung stellt in einer einzigen Figur die Vorderansicht eines Kesselgliedes als Ausführungsbeispiel der Neuerung dar.The attached drawing shows in a single figure the front view of a boiler section as an example of the innovation.

Das Kesselglied umfaßt einen oberen Brennraum 1, darunter Hegende HeizgaszUge 2 und einen Abgaskanal 3. Ein unterer Rahmen 4 mit einer umlaufenden Dichtleiste 5 1st Teil einer Kondensatwanne 6. Die Dichtleiste 5 legt sich dabei abdichtend gegen eine Dichtschnur 7 in einer entsprechend geformten Nut.The boiler section comprises an upper combustion chamber 1, below which are located hot gas flues 2 and an exhaust gas duct 3. A lower frame 4 with a circumferential sealing strip 5 is part of a condensate pan 6. The sealing strip 5 lies sealingly against a sealing cord 7 in a correspondingly shaped groove.
